. How did Nixon try to combat stagflation?

He placed a 90 day freeze on prices and wages. He also decreasedthe money supply and raised interest rates.

Why were the hyskos able to conquer the Egyptians
scZoUnD [109]

Answer:

becauseThe Hyksos were able to attack Egypt successfully because of their skills in using bronze weapons, composite bows and the use of the horse and chariot during the invasion. Although the Egyptians depict a barbarian-type overthrow, the truth is the seizure was likely a relatively peaceful one.
